New York (21-14) sits third in the East and enters on a one-game winning streak after knocking off the Las Vegas Aces 85-81 on Thursday, part of an 8-2 surge that has the Liberty playing their best basketball since the calendar flipped to August. Before that win, New York also handled Seattle twice and blew out the Aces 111-71 earlier in the week, a run that has quietly pushed the Liberty back into the thick of the East’s top tier behind Indiana and Atlanta.

Connecticut (8-24) is stuck in last place in the conference, and Thursday’s 104-69 blowout loss to Atlanta was the kind of performance that makes this one look lopsided before it even starts. The Sun have dropped 12 of their last 15 games, and while there have been scattered signs of life — a road win over Phoenix earlier this month among them — this roster simply hasn’t had the firepower to hang with the East’s better teams for a full 40 minutes.

This is New York’s second trip to Uncasville this season, and the Liberty have handled business against the Sun both times they’ve met, including a comfortable 89-80 road win back in June and a 106-75 blowout in May. Connecticut hasn’t beaten New York yet this season, and nothing about either team’s recent form suggests Saturday changes that trend.

Health Report Tilts This Even Further

New York will again be without Satou Sabally, who has taken an indefinite leave from the team while working through a lingering head injury, and Leonie Fiebich remains out with a foot issue that kept her out of Thursday’s win over the Aces. Sabrina Ionescu is questionable with a foot ailment of her own, though she’s played through it recently. Even shorthanded, the Liberty have enough firepower up top — Breanna Stewart is averaging 21.6 points and 8.5 rebounds a game, and Jonquel Jones has quietly been a load underneath at 14.6 points and 9.1 boards.

Stewart has averaged 21.3 points and 7.3 rebounds in her head-to-head history against Connecticut’s frontcourt, and she’s shooting 47.6% from the floor on the season.

Connecticut counters with Brittney Griner (13.2 PPG, 1.8 BPG), who is questionable with a knee issue of her own, and Leila Lacan running the offense at 4.4 assists and 1.8 steals a game. Aneesah Morrow has been a bright spot on the glass at 8.9 rebounds a night. It’s a solid supporting cast, but it’s not built to hang with New York’s frontline for 40 minutes, especially on a short week after absorbing a 35-point beating from the Dream.

New York’s depth matters here too. Even with Sabally sidelined, players like Pauline Astier have stepped into bigger roles and given the Liberty another ballhandler alongside Ionescu, which should help offset any rust if Ionescu is limited by her foot. Astier is averaging 3.5 assists a night off the bench, and that kind of secondary playmaking is exactly what makes New York’s rotation deep enough to withstand injuries that would cripple most other rosters.
